Website Design and Programming

Website Design, Programming, SEO and Lead Generation

Baykalovo Website Design and Programming Sverdlovsk, Russian Federation

Russian Federation (RU)

Sverdlovsk Region

Baykalovo City

Latitude: 57.4 Longitude 63.76